Abstract

Multigranulation rough sets (MGRS) is one of desirable directions in rough set theory, in which lower/upper approximations are approximated by granular structures induced by multiple binary relations. It provides a new perspective for decision making analysis based on rough set theory. In decision making analysis, people often adopt the decision strategy “Seeking common ground while eliminating differences” (SCED). This strategy implies that one reserves common decisions while deleting inconsistent decisions. From this point of view, the objective of this study is to develop a new multigranulation rough set based decision model based on SCED strategy, called pessimistic multigranulation rough sets. We study this model from three aspects, which are lower/upper approximation and their properties, decision rules and attribute reduction, in this paper.
